I seem to be in a developing area of the city of Kunming when I was at the Kunming Western Bus Station. The place seemed more chaotic than I expected. I was under the impression that Kunming would be similar to Chengdu in terms of charm, after all, it is called the Eternal Spring city. I guess all the constuction in the area only emphasized the fact that this place is still developer. Maybe next time I can take the metro to this bus station. Then again, maybe not. The bus station wasn’t exactly the best I have seen in a while. Though the exterior of the station would imply that it was a new building. Inside revealed a totally different face. All the hallmarks of a Chinese bus station where there, ticket counter, long queue, x-ray machine and security personell.

However, it seems that the bus station was quite dark. I don’t know if there was a power failure that time or they were just conserving electricity but they didn’t have enough lights on. It feel downright gloomy inside so much that I didn’t really want to stay inside as it felt like a concentration camp. Maybe they just didn’t have enough windows, but it didn’t really feel very accomodating in there. I had a good look at the destinations one can reach from this bus station they indeed they were quite plentiful. However, more importantly, the destination I needed to get to in particular northern Yunnan was here.
